11.12 Gallery is located at the CCA Winzavod, one of the first Russian clusters devoted to contemporary art. The gallery moved to the CCA Winzavod after several years following its foundation in 2005. For a short time, there was also a branch in Singapore.
The heart and soul of the 11.12 Gallery is its founding owner Alexandr Sharov. He is a driving force and initiative centre of all the ambitious ideas and concepts by which the gallery stands out qualitatively within the Russian art community. 11.12 Gallery pays particular attention to working with regional artists and creative initiatives. The team is always open to new initiatives that allow the gallery to expand the scope and introduce contemporary art to more people. In 2026, Project 13/14 was presented, incorporating the principles of energy, process and synthesis and involving work with young artists.
